Four other friends and I rented their house of Jamaica Court for school this past year. After going through a roommate leaving and no help from them to hold her accountable for her portion of the lease, we knew we were in for a long year.
Sometime in November we were alerted that the upper unit had termites. We evacuated in December for three nights. The rental company returned us two days of rent, but nothing for food or compensation for other accommodations (not in accordance with California law). We had to argue with them that a third daily rate should be returned as started in their previous emails and in accordance with the time we were displaced.
When we delivered rent on the 6th day of the month they tried to fine us $600. Even though our lease started that rental late fee could only go to $300. Additionally, the lease clearly stated that rent grace period was five days within rent being due (five days past the 1st of the month is the 6th). When we highlighted and explained this to them, they allowed it for that month but stated they wouldn’t uphold it later.
Sometime in January our unit began showing terrible signs of a mold problem in the upstairs bathroom. They sent over a neighbor who is their all-in-one plumber, mold man, fixer guy. He informed us that it was not mold but rather “dirty water”. Eventually a legitimate company was brought in and told us our unit had around three feet of mold and ten years worth of neglect. We were offered a more expensive unit to stay in while construction happened, and we would pay the difference. We were not told a timeline on how long our unit would be under construction. It lasted a little over a month and we remained in the unit the entire time. We had to have a verbal sit down meeting with the company and express our concerns and need for compensation, as nothing was offered while living in a mold infested construction site.
